Lyon’s Medieval Religious Heritage

Lyon’s spiritual legacy is deeply rooted in its medieval past. By the 11th and 12th centuries, the city was a major ecclesiastical center, shaped by influential orders such as the canons regular. The Abbey of Saint-Ruf and the Cathedral of Saint John (Cathédrale Saint-Jean-Baptiste) are enduring symbols of this era, reflecting a blend of Romanesque and Gothic architecture and a tradition of community-focused clergy.

Key medieval sites include:

  • Cathedral of Saint John: A Romanesque-Gothic landmark, open daily 8:00 AM–7:00 PM (entry free; guided tours/tickets for special areas).
  • Basilica of Notre-Dame de Fourvière: Iconic hilltop basilica, open daily 7:00 AM–7:00 PM (free entry; guided tours available).
  • Basilica of Saint-Martin d’Ainay: One of Lyon’s oldest Romanesque churches, open daily 9:00 AM–6:00 PM.
  • Cimetière de Loyasse: 19th-century cemetery, resting place of spiritual leaders and local luminaries, open daily 8:00 AM–6:00 PM.

These sites collectively narrate centuries of devotion and ecclesiastical artistry, and many remain active centers of worship and community life.


Chanoine François Boursier: Life and Legacy

Chanoine François Boursier (1878–1944) was a Catholic priest, musician, and pivotal figure in both the Church and the French Resistance. Ordained in 1904, he served in several parishes and was instrumental in founding the Église Sainte-Thérèse-de-l’Enfant-Jésus in Villeurbanne to meet the needs of a growing community.

During World War II, Boursier’s commitment extended beyond spiritual care to active resistance against the Nazi occupation. His courage and social activism left a profound mark on Lyon and Villeurbanne. Boursier’s legacy is honored in multiple sites and annual commemorations, and his cause for beatification remains ongoing (fr.wikipedia.org, maitron.fr).


Key Sites Associated with Chanoine François Boursier

1. Église Sainte-Thérèse-de-l’Enfant-Jésus, Villeurbanne

Significance:
Founded by Boursier and consecrated in 1931, the church is both a place of worship and a community hub. It features memorials, including a bronze high-relief honoring Boursier’s sacrifice, and regularly hosts commemorative events.

Visitor Information:

  • Address: 22 Rue Anatole France, 69100 Villeurbanne
  • Hours: Mon-Sat 9:00 AM–6:00 PM; Sun 8:00 AM–12:00 PM & 4:00 PM–6:00 PM
  • Entry: Free; donations welcome
  • Accessibility: Wheelchair accessible
  • Guided Tours: Weekends and by appointment (Chanoine Boursier Official Site)

2. Place Chanoine-Boursier, Villeurbanne

Significance:
Renamed in 1944, this public square commemorates Boursier’s martyrdom. Plaques and annual ceremonies honor his memory.

Visitor Information:

  • Fully accessible, close to Metro A (République – Villeurbanne)
  • Hosts local markets and community events

3. Fort de Côte-Lorette, Saint-Genis-Laval

Significance:
Site of Boursier’s execution with other résistants in 1944. Now a memorial, the fort plays a central role in annual remembrance events.

Visitor Information:

  • Address: Chemin du Fort, 69230 Saint-Genis-Laval
  • Access: By car or local bus
  • Hours: Open for memorial events; contact local offices for access
  • Accessibility: Limited; advance arrangements recommended

4. Montluc Prison, Lyon

Significance:
Gestapo prison where Boursier and other Resistance members were detained and tortured. Now a national memorial dedicated to the memory of those who suffered or perished here (Montluc Prison Official Site).

Visitor Information:

  • Address: 4 Rue Jeanne Hachette, 69003 Lyon
  • Hours: Open for guided and individual visits; check website
  • Entry: Admission fees may apply
  • Accessibility: Partial wheelchair access
